Abstract The Entity-Relationship ( ER ) model and its accompanying ER diagrams are widely used for database design and Systems Analysis. Many books and articles just provide a definition of each modeling component and give examples of pre-built ER diagrams. Beginners in data modeling have a great deal of difficulty learning how to approach a given problem, what questions to ask in order to build a model , what rules to use while constructing an ER diagram, and why one diagram is better than ... Shop thousands of high-quality on-demand online courses. 30-day satisfaction guarantee. Learn online at your own pace. Start today with a special offer. What is the Entity-Relationship Model in DBMS ? A high-level data model diagram is the entity-relationship model or ER Model . We depict the real-world problem in visual form in this model to make it easier for stakeholders to comprehend. The developers can also quickly grasp the system by simply looking at the ER Diagram. ER model stands for an Entity-Relationship model . It is a high-level data model . The Entity Relationship model was proposed by Peter Chen in 1976. ER model is a logical representation of an enterprise data. ER model is a diagrammatic representation of logical structure of database . E-R model describes relationship among entities and attributes.